Abu Dhabi: On Tuesday, in the 31st fixture of the T20 World Cup 2021 at Zayed Cricket Stadium, Pakistan has won its fourth match against Namibia by 45 runs. Previously, Pakistan has routed India, New Zealand, and Afghanistan in nail-biting games. Pakistan has topped the chart with 8 points with a +1.06 run rate.
